How much do transportation operations man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 25, 2026, the average yearly pay for transportation operations manager in Racine, WI is $69,774.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$55,300.00 and $84,400.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a transportation operations manager?

Transportation Operations Managers are professionals who oversee the daily operations of transportation systems within an organization. They are responsible for coordinating the movement of goods or passengers, managing logistics, ensuring compliance with regulations, and optimizing routes and schedules. Their role includes supervising staff, maintaining safety standards, and working to improve efficiency and cost-effectiveness within the transportation department.

What does a transportation operations manager do?

The responsibilities of a transportation operations manager include managing all transportation or hauling needs within a business, such as budgets, schedules, and route planning. Your job in this career is to assign trucks, ensure drivers know their routes, and keep track of vehicle maintenance needs. You also track shipments, liaise with customers, and check all areas of the supply chain for efficiency, all while making sure operations continue to run smoothly. You complete all paperwork related to transportation, develop or revise shipping policies for the company, and implement plans that increase company profits. Other duties include communicating with other department managers to coordinate transport activities, settling customer complaints related to product deliveries, and hiring new employees as needed.

What are some typical challenges a transportation operations manager faces, and how are they addressed?

Transportation Operations Managers often encounter challenges such as managing logistics disruptions, ensuring regulatory compliance, and optimizing route efficiency. These challenges are addressed by leveraging technology for real-time tracking, maintaining clear communication with drivers and clients, and continuously reviewing performance data to adapt plans as needed. Building strong relationships with vendors and team members also helps to proactively solve issues and maintain smooth operations.

Position: Truckload Operations Manager
Location: Caledonia, Wisconsin - Onsite
Job Type: Full-Time
Experience Required: 5+ years
Position Summary:
We are seeking an experienced Truckload Operations Manager to lead the day-to-day operations of an asset-based flatbed trucking fleet currently operating approximately 80 trucks, with continued expansion planned beyond 100 trucks.
The Truckload Operations Manager will oversee transportation operations including dispatch, load planning, driver management, customer service, fleet utilization, compliance, safety, profitability, and operational performance. This position will provide leadership to dispatch personnel and professional drivers while implementing processes that improve productivity, service quality, fleet efficiency, and profitability.
Required Qualifications:
  • Minimum 5 years of experience in transportation, trucking, logistics, dispatch, fleet management, or a related field.
  • Previous management experience within an asset-based trucking or transportation company.
  • Direct experience managing flatbed, open-deck, specialized, or similar truckload operations.
  • Strong knowledge of dispatch operations, load planning, fleet utilization, driver management, and customer service.
  • Working knowledge of DOT regulations, Hours of Service (HOS), weight laws, and transportation safety requirements.
  • Experience monitoring fleet profitability, operating performance, and transportation KPIs.
  • Proven leadership experience managing dispatch teams and professional drivers.
  • Experience with Transportation Management Systems (TMS), Electronic Logging Devices (ELDs), and fleet management technology.
  • Proficiency with Microsoft Excel and Microsoft Office.
  • Strong organizational, analytical, communication, problem-solving, and leadership skills.
  • Ability to manage multiple priorities in a fast-paced transportation environment.
